Director of Engineering, Workflows & Runners

4 hours, 25 minutes ago
Full-time
Executive
Software Development
GitLab

GitLab

GitLab: The comprehensive DevOps platform revolutionizing software development with automation, AI workflows, and essential tools for efficient collaboration.

Internet Software & Services
1K-5K
Founded 2014

Description

  • Own the technical vision and roadmap for core Workflow and Function Runtime primitives in partnership with Product, Architecture, and platform teams.
  • Lead and grow multiple engineering teams responsible for highly available, horizontally scalable, and secure distributed systems.
  • Review designs, make architecture and technical decisions, and contribute hands-on code or incident support when needed.
  • Drive operational excellence for shared services, including SLOs, on-call, incident response, capacity planning, and resilience.
  • Optimize performance, reliability, and cost efficiency for long-running and bursty workloads at scale.
  • Define and mature platform APIs and abstractions that let product teams safely compose workflows and schedule functions.
  • Build a strong engineering culture centered on results, iteration, ownership, and technical judgment.
  • Collaborate across Product Management, Security, Infrastructure, Data, AI/ML, and other stage groups to meet diverse workload needs.
  • Recruit, coach, develop, and retain senior engineers and engineering managers.
  • Champion GitLab values in team planning, execution, and communication.

Requirements

  • 10+ years of professional software engineering experience, including 4–6+ years in engineering leadership with multi-team or org-level scope.
  • Proven experience leading teams building core platform or infrastructure services such as workflow engines, function runtimes, control planes, or high-scale microservices.
  • Hands-on engineering leadership experience with meaningful architecture and design contributions, and comfort reading and writing code.
  • Strong background in scalable, multi-tenant distributed systems, including service decomposition, data partitioning, fault tolerance, and backpressure.
  • Demonstrated success operating mission-critical services in production, including SLOs, on-call, incident management, postmortems, capacity management, and chaos or DR testing.
  • Experience driving cost efficiency in cloud-native environments through profiling, performance tuning, right-sizing, and storage/network optimization.
  • Familiarity with Kubernetes, modern cloud infrastructure such as AWS, GCP, or Azure, and event-driven or async architectures.
  • Experience with function-as-a-service or serverless runtimes is a plus.
  • People leadership experience managing managers and senior or staff engineers, with a record of hiring, coaching, and building inclusive teams.
  • Ability to work effectively in a fully remote, globally distributed organization with excellent written and asynchronous communication skills.

Benefits

  • United States base salary range of $230,000 to $285,000 USD.
  • Flexible Paid Time Off.
  • Equity compensation and Employee Stock Purchase Plan.
  • Benefits to support health, finances, and well-being.
  • Growth and Development Fund.
  • Parental leave.
  • Home office support.
  • Team Member Resource Groups.

Interested in this position?

Apply directly on the company website

Apply Now

Similar Roles

Senior Director, Engineering

Syndio 51-250 Professional Services

Syndio is hiring a Senior Director of Engineering to own its Essentials pay equity and pay analytics platform, leading multi-team delivery and modernization for enterprise customers.

3 hours, 39 minutes ago

Director of Engineering

Weekday 11-50 Construction & Engineering

Weekday’s client is hiring a Senior Director of Engineering to lead the development of an AI-powered regulatory intelligence SaaS platform for life sciences and healthcare compliance.

AWS CI/CD Docker GraphQL Kubernetes LLM Microservices Python React REST API
4 hours, 25 minutes ago

Director of Engineering

Weekday 11-50 Construction & Engineering

Senior Director of Engineering role at a remote-first regulatory intelligence company for life sciences and healthcare, responsible for turning the platform’s AI and backend architecture into production software that supports compliance workflows.

AWS CI/CD Docker GitHub Actions GraphQL Kubernetes Microservices Python React REST API Terraform
1 day, 3 hours ago

Director of Software Engineering (Canada)

Flosum 51-250 Internet Software & Services

Flosum is seeking a Director of Software Development to lead a 10-engineer team delivering and scaling Node.js and Salesforce-integrated products with end-to-end ownership of execution, performance, and roadmap delivery.

Agile AWS CI/CD Express.js Kanban Microservices NestJS Node.js REST API Salesforce Salesforce Apex Salesforce Lightning Scrum
1 day, 14 hours ago

You're on a roll! Sign up now to keep applying.

Sign Up

Already have an account? Log in

Used by 14,729+ remote workers